Baby Bliss Arrives!

The Valley stars Nia Sanchez and Daniel Booko just welcomed their fourth bundle of joy!

Little Adelaide arrived on Thursday, making their family officially a party of six.

Nia couldn’t contain her excitement when she shared the news on Instagram with adorable hospital pics.

“Sweet little memories from Adelaide’s first moments of life,” she gushed with heart emojis.

A Different Birth Experience

This delivery felt extra intimate for the couple compared to their previous experiences.

With just their doctor and two nurses present, the moment became even more special when Danny actually delivered the baby himself!

No doulas or extra folks around meant they could soak in those first precious moments together without distraction.

What’s in a Name?

Adelaide’s name carries beautiful family history that spans generations.

Inspired by Nia’s Mexican great-grandmother Adelaida, they chose this name that fittingly means “noble and kind.”

Her middle name Nicole, honors Nia’s mom, who’s been crucial in helping raise their growing brood.

Family connections clearly matter deeply to this crew.

From Struggle to Joy

The road to building their family wasn’t always smooth sailing.

Nia previously opened up about her “unexplained infertility” diagnosis that left doctors puzzled. “Everything is fine, so doctors are like, ‘You are infertile.

We just don’t know why,'” she shared on their reality show. Those monthly disappointments eventually gave way to their beautiful family of six.
